Where is Threshold vodka made?
Threshold vodka is produced in Pelham, Georgia. The distillery, Wild Creek Distillery, Wild Creek Distillery, LLC, holds the TTB basic permit for the brand. According to TTB COLA records, Threshold vodka appears on 1 approved label.
Who makes Threshold vodka and who owns the brand?
The basic permit holder is Wild Creek Distillery, Wild Creek Distillery, LLC. According to TTB COLA records, Wild Creek Distillery, Wild Creek Distillery, LLC holds the basic permit under which Threshold labels are approved. Parent-company ownership is not part of TTB public filings and is not included here.

Is Threshold vodka the same as another brand?
Yes, Threshold vodka shares a TTB formula with Bougie Bad Girl, Bougie Good Girl, and Bougie. Per TTB COLA records, these brands appear under the same approved formulation in the public registry.
